What is the relationship between antithesis and thesis?

Synthesized from Source definition

"Die to each formed position to free your energy, revive your creativity, and keep the revolution alive."

According to Osho, thesis and antithesis are not true opposites but stages of one continuity: the thesis flows into the antithesis, which flows into synthesis; the synthesis then becomes a new thesis. Yet he challenges this whole continuum, urging discontinuous breaks—die to each formed position—so energy is freed, creativity revived, and revolution kept alive.
Antithesis is just the next step growing from a thesis, but Osho says keep dropping every step so you stay fresh and alive.
